Braised Noodles
There is nothing more satisfying for Zhangye people than a bowl of hot braised noodles in the morning. Paired with steamed buns, it is the first choice for locals to open a day
The sticky texture of the braised noodles always reminds me of the old Beijing style braised noodles. Slices of meat, chopped green onions, and diced tofu are used to thicken the sauce and poured on top of the noodles. Due to the addition of pepper, it tastes a bit spicy. In order to maintain the toughness of the noodles, the alkali added during kneading gives the noodles a rare alkaline taste similar to southern noodles. Beef rice
Compared to braised noodles, beef rice seems more appealing
Beef rice, although referred to as "rice", is actually "noodles". Northwest people love to eat noodles and are better at making them into various shapes. The so-called "small rice" is to cut the dough into small cubes the size of rice grains. The grains in the soup are clear. If you don't look closely, you really think it is a Congee made of rice

Hand held lamb
Its way of eating best reflects the boldness of Zhangye people. Dip it in garlic paste and salt water and eat it directly, without losing any freshness or tenderness of the lamb. Good lamb, divided by season. The taste of lamb meat varies depending on the location and feeding method of the sheep. In Zhangye, the sheep in Hongshawo, Sanzha Town are of the highest quality, with elastic and non herniated meat, while the sheep in Sunan are the fattest and most beautiful
Apricot Peel Water
Apricot Peel Water is written in Lanzhou, but it is actually available throughout the entire Gansu region. It is made by boiling dried apricot peels and filtering them with rock sugar. It has a sweet and sour taste with a strong apricot flavor. Personally, I really like it, and I usually have a glass whenever I see something for sale
The soft packaging sold on the street belongs to the batch production of manufacturers. The freshly boiled apricot peel water is not easy to touch.
